The Starting Line school is designed for folks who are just starting out in autocross or looking for a great way to improve their performance driving skills. We use professional instructors, trained and certified by the Evolution Performance Driving School and put you in the seat for a season’s worth of seat time in just one day.
The school starts with a pair of modules, one is slalom focused and the other is a skid-oval. On the slalom, students get an opportunity to sharpen transition skills and develop a method of attack that can be applied to all transitional elements. While on the skid oval, students will learn about the approach and exit of a corner, mid corner weight transfer and spotting your exits. These skills learned in the morning are the foundation of all performance driving as they are rooted in understanding and feeling grip and weight transfer and linking your vision to your driving.
During lunch we take a little break from cars to talk about the lessons of the morning and get set up for the afternoon. We also take some time to work on course walk strategies and techniques. From there we put it all together with an instructed session on a full course, normally totaling 9-10 runs. After that it is time for some fun as students get 3 more runs in the car by themselves to see how fast you can go.
There are three packages available for the Starting Line. All three include an SCCA membership (for non-members) or membership renewal (for members), entry into a kyscca event (stick around for the kyscca autocross the following day), an entry into an SCCA National Event (never expires), a Grassroots Motorsports Subscription, lunch and a hat. The standard package is $325. To that you can add an open Helmet for a total of $425 or a Full Helmet for a total of $525.
